If your meals are 300-400 cals you're probably on a 1200/day diet
and if that's the case you SHOULD be eating back your exercise calories
at the end of the day your NET calories should be 1200 not your total calories
this may be why you're so hungry at night...

If you're burning that much then I'd definitely eat more...
I like to have something small first thing in the morning before I workout
then a protein smoothie (frozen berries, protein powder and water blended) right after
but then shortly after that I have a carb heavy meal (to help the protein do its job repairing your muscles)
and then in the evening I have only lean meats and veggies...
and I'm more then full...I even find it hard to eat back my exercise calories...0 -
I get late night snack cravings too. I get the munchies so I eat healthy popcorn in 100 cal bags. There's surprisingly a LOT of popcorn in 100 cal so the volume satisfies the munchies. It's whole grain so it should fill you up too. I always have some tea with a little cream as well, that helps fill me up without the calories.0
